This contract involves providing certification and documentation support for flight-critical aerospace parts within the defense supply chain. The scope includes the preparation and validation of essential aerospace documentation such as FAA 8130-3 forms, EASA Form 1 certificates, Certificates of Conformance, and complete traceability packages. These documents are critical for ensuring compliance with regulatory standards and maintaining the integrity and safety of aerospace components used in defense applications. Issued by the Aviation Logistics Center under the Department of Homeland Security, this subcontract requires expertise in meeting stringent aerospace industry requirements and standards. The solicitation was posted on June 2, 2026, with a response deadline of June 9, 2026, emphasizing a prompt turnaround. The contract falls under the NAICS code 541330, indicating professional, scientific, and technical services. While specifics on location and points of contact are not provided, the work centers on supporting certification processes that are vital for flight safety and regulatory adherence in the aerospace defense sector.
